Hockey Social: It’s time clubs put more into Premier Division marketing

In recent weeks, we’ve had the NCAA Championship finals in the US, the domestic finals in Argentina, the Cup denouement in Spain, even the Maltese cup final. Videos on social media highlighted great attendance and passion at all of these events.

Meanwhile, the first half of the English top flight has been completed. The men’s and women’s Premier Division meanders on without any acknowledgement or a story of note in the UK national media (even after GB women winning another Olympic medal).
